Output 8f61246203f26020e766a0fafdcc651344e4b51c3242daf2efa9e15d6157cf60:0

value
94000000
script pubkey
OP_0 OP_PUSHBYTES_20 afba24fbeb874e768d0cbcdf1fb28c2ae3491005
address
bc1q47azf7ltsa88drgvhn03lv5v9t35jyq9y7q7k8
transaction
8f61246203f26020e766a0fafdcc651344e4b51c3242daf2efa9e15d6157cf60
spent
true